IT Data Engineer (m/f/d)
Loh Services • Haiger
Haiger
Do you love data as much as we do? Do you want to actively participate in the implementation of a holistic data architecture of tomorrow and make an owner-managed family business fit for the application of advanced analytics? Then work with us on the digital future of the Friedhelm Loh Group.
Tasks
- Creation and management of ETL processes including data pipelines from the source systems to the provision of data for our data analysts
- Support in the creation of data models
- Further development of our data management for advanced analytics with regard to new technologies, performance improvements and the creation of a single point of truth for analytical purposes
- Supporting the data stewardship team in complying with the data governance framework, including the implementation of processes, guidelines, methods, organization and roles
- Ensuring that the required data is available reliably and in high quality
- Participation in the department in the targeted improvement of data quality for business-critical data in accordance with the data strategy as well as the introduction of and compliance with data quality processes and suitable tools
Job profile
- You have a Bachelor's degree or a comparable education in one of the following study programs: Data Analytics & Science, (Business) Informatics or Economics
- You are passionate about operating and improving data management for analytical purposes (databases, data warehouses, etc.)
- You are well versed in dealing with topics from the areas of data cleansing, data storage and data propagation
- You have an affinity for data engineering and ideally already have experience in daily work, e.g. with Microsoft Azure Data Factory, SAP Datasphere, SAP BW or similar technical solutions
- Well thought-out, harmonized data structures are just as much in your blood as valid and high-quality data
- You have proven project management skills, including a thorough understanding of interpreting business requirements and translating them into operational requirements
- You are proficient in German and English to at least B2 level and can use both languages successfully in your day-to-day work
- Openness to hybrid working in cross-functional, multicultural and international teams
